James Casen, Sr.
James Casen, Sr., age 88, of Elkton, MD, formerly of Philadelphia, PA, passed away on Tuesday, September 9, 2014, after a long illness. He was born in Savannah, GA, on March 22, 1926.
Mr. Casen was a U.S. Navy veteran of World War II. He retired from the U.S. Marine Corps Supply Agency, Philadelphia, after 30 years of service. Mr. Casen was a member of Faith City Church, Christiana, DE. In his retirement, he enjoyed golfing and fishing. He also enjoyed participating in programs and activities sponsored by the Veterans Administration Veterans Outreach Center and the Veterans Administration. Mr. Casen cherished spending time with his family and friends, especially his great-grandchildren.
Survivors include his son, James Casen, Jr. and wife, Paulette, Elkton, MD; brother, Herbert Casen, Philadelphia, PA; several grandchildren; a host of great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ews; and close friend, Ruth Lambert.
Mr. Casen was preceded in death by his wife, Ethelyn Evangeline Casen; mother, Annie Mae Brown; and daughter, Vivian Casen.
